What are the freight prices for different logistics methods to the United States? (Detailed explanation of international logistics prices)


The freight prices for different logistics methods from China to the United States are as follows:

Air Freight

International Express: For packages under 21KG, charges are based on the first weight and additional weight, such as DHL, FedEx, UPS, etc. The first weight price is usually around 200-300 yuan, and the additional weight is about 70-100 yuan for every 0.5KG. For packages over 21KG, charges are based on weight segments, with prices around 30-50 yuan per kilogram.

Dedicated Line Logistics: Air freight dedicated line to the United States starts at about 13 yuan/kg for domestic flights and 29 yuan/kg for flights from Hong Kong.

Sea Freight

Dedicated Line Sea Freight: Charges are based on volume, generally starting at 680 yuan/cbm plus delivery fees.

Express Shipping by Sea: Full container transport. For example, based on data from the Yishang Freight Network on October 2, 2024, the cost from Shanghai to New York is 3660 USD for a 20GP container, 4700 USD for a 40GP container, and 4700 USD for a 40HQ container.

Land Freight

Rail Transport: Transported to Europe via the China-Europe Railway Express and then transferred to the United States, with relatively low costs, generally around 20-30 yuan per kilogram, but with longer transport times.

Postal Services

Sea Freight: Sea freight for printed materials is 59.5 yuan for 2 kilograms, and 26.1 yuan for each additional kilogram. The first kilogram for sea freight packages is 83.5 yuan, and each additional kilogram adds 20 yuan.

Air and Land Freight: 103.5 yuan for one kilogram, with an additional 41.1 yuan for each additional kilogram.

Air Freight: Approximately 180 yuan for one kilogram, with an additional 90 yuan for each additional kilogram.
